In its much more harmful elements, the shadow can characterize those matters men and women do not take about by themselves. For example, the shadow of someone that identifies as becoming sort might be severe or unkind. Conversely, the shadow of a one that perceives himself for being brutal may be Mild. In its much more constructive elements, anyone's shadow might symbolize concealed good traits. This has long been generally known as the "gold in the shadow". Jung emphasised the importance of becoming aware about shadow product and incorporating it into acutely aware recognition in order to avoid projecting shadow traits on Some others.
